Transaction e535843bef7032f2067d366217a2a00b63cd2837aa0407bfa7b6d0be896262f6

1 Input
2 Outputs
  • e535843bef7032f2067d366217a2a00b63cd2837aa0407bfa7b6d0be896262f6:0
  • value  93779196
    address  bc1qfmhgdccr7s96qp5ug23grvulea8vzrrvhylkj5
  • e535843bef7032f2067d366217a2a00b63cd2837aa0407bfa7b6d0be896262f6:1
  • value  5623701
    address  39xdqEbzbacvcU7aoP2Pqvv4SUUTLBA4UB